Texas A&M University Graduate School
The Graduate School at West Texas A&M University provides the student
with an opportunity for advanced study and specialization in a variety of disciplines. The
purpose of graduate study is to encourage academic inquiry, to stimulate intellectual
creativity and to foster the spirit of independent scholarship and research. Together,
graduate students and graduate faculty comprise a community of scholars devoted to the
extension of knowledge and to professional achievement.

- Pharmacy
College Admission Test (PCAT)
The specialized PCAT identifies qualified pharmacy students by measuring
general academic ability and science knowledge. It covers 300 multiple-choice questions
over the span of a three-and-a-half hours.
